Dominican Republic Hotel, Resort & Villa Reviews
Barcelo Bavaro Beach 04/25/2003
Reviewers Rating: Great
My girlfriend and I went on the all-inclusive Barcelo Bavaro Beach Resort package to Punta Cana in April 2003. We had a great time overall, this resort is very large with golf, casino, beach, garden, and convention center - so there was a lot to do. Bo enjoyed sunbathing and lounging around, I'm more active - so we found a very happy median between hanging out on the beach and doing activities. The resort needs to be pretty big and diverse because you really can't wander off by yourself. Dominican Republic is very poor, and even though they say English is well spoken - very few people understand it. You'll want to know a few phrases in spanish before you go. Here's some suggestions and comments:

- Take bug spray. Lots of bugs.
- Americans were actually in the minority when we went. There were a ton of people from Latin America and Europe. Don't expect the resort to be tailored to other Caribbean resorts.
- La Uva, the seafood grill is excellent - the lobster was okay, my favorite was the paella (rice dish).
- Dominican food at the Beach is excellent. Try it - we couldn't get enough.
- Thai food at the Casino buffet is also very good.
- You have to see Tropicalismo at least once - we saw it twice.
- The disco was lame, not worth your time, but there is live entertainment at the Beach around 10 PM. Great music.
- The hotel's snorkeling is only $10, but the reef was damaged, fish weren't that big. I heard the Contiki was very good, but didn't go on it.
- Horseback riding through the hotel is excellent. Not exactly the safest, but it was Bo's first time and she did fine. They take you through the most breathtaking landscape - definitely paradise on earth.
- Take time to go to the salon. They do a great job with the massage (masaje) and facials.
- It rained a lot. I wish I had brought an umbrella.

You don't need to exchange US dollars, they take our money in any form. There is shopping on the resort, a pavilion and on the Golf beach, they sell artwork (really good) - but seemed expensive. Drinks are weak - I prefer it weak, but you can ask for more rum. If you like pina coladas, ask for the pina bavaro (so much better), and the daiquiri banana daiquiri is excellent. We gave money and presents for tips - it's appreciated since it seemed that only the American / Canadian people tipped. For presents, we brought hair accessories, stickers for the kids, school supplies, candy, etc.
